mother angelica's answers, not promises is a wonderful book that must be read by all catholics and everyone else wanting to grow in their faith. it provides marvelous insights on the practicality of the teachings of the church. it's the most logical explanation i've ever encountered about the primacy of faith, hope and love among all the virtues. it explains with such profundity and clarity the dangers of pride and how this grave sin deprives us of knowing God and stunts our understanding of holiness.
